A three-dimensional logic game created by the Swedish developer Martin Magni, the creator of mobile game Odd Bot Out. Mekorama is his second application developed for Android and iOS based devices. The game was released for free, but volunteers can support the creator with any amount of money they want – this won’t impact the contents of the game. Gameplay in Mekorama focuses on manipulating three-dimensional environment – moving various parts, rotating the whole construction etc.

Rabbids Heroes is a tactical card game, which is a humorous response of Ubisoft to titles such as Hearthstone: Heroes of Warcraft or The Elder Scrolls: Legends. The main characters in Rabbids Heroes are the title rabbits, which debuted on our screens in the Rayman series, and eventually have gotten their own game, and even an animated TV show. The gameplay is focused on subsequent duels of the crazy rabbits, representing different professions, such as knight, mage, ninja, scientist, or hunter.

A mobile spin-off of the popular series of adventure games developed by Naughty Dog. This installment accompanies the debut of the fourth full-fledged game in the series. In difference to the console entries in the series, Uncharted: Fortune Hunter lacks any specific story and concentrates on a series of logical challenges in which the famous adventurer Nathan Drake tries to obtain the treasures of the greatest pirates, travelers and thieves in history.

An unusual logic game that combines a turn-based RPG with elements of the popular board game Scrabble, developed by Bacon Bandit Games. In Letter Quest: Grimm’s Journey, we assume the role of two grim reapers called Grimm and Rose who have to face hordes of ghosts, monsters, and other evil spawn using only the power of… words. While playing, we traverse five varied lands and fight turn-based battles with enemies, which allows us to enhance our character and weapons as we progress in the game.

An outstanding puzzle game (better known under the name of notSureAboutNameYet), created by independent developer Miro Straka. The title of Euclidean Lands refers to the mathematical term of Euclidean space, and we play as a wanderer traversing surrealistic lands made of cubic blocks. During his journey, the protagonist faces various puzzles, most of which come down to correct environment manipulation. We can freely rotate not only whole levels, but also single blocks – like in the Rubik's cube.

Another game by Tomorrow Corporation, combining the mechanics of logic games with a rather serious topic (rarely occurs in the genre) and unique visuals. The player assumes the role of a corporate worker who begins their long way to the top, having taken up the lowest job position on the 1st floor. Each in-game level represents a year of work in the corporation, when the protagonist has to complete a certain task from their superior.

Gwent: Master Mirror is the fifth add-on to the Gwent card game, set in a world known from The Witcher RPG series and books by Andrzej Sapkowski. DLC introduces dozens of new cards and several mechanics, such as Devotion, Echo or Conspiracy.
